At least 14 killed in Dhanbad fire incident; PM Modi announces Rs 2-lakh ex-gratia for kin of dead

Prime Minister Narendra Modi also condoled the death of people in the fire incident and announced an ex-gratia of Rs 2 lahk for the next-of-kin of the dead.

New Delhi: At least 14 people lost their lives including three children in a massive fire that erupted at an apartment in Jharkhand’s Dhanbad district Tuesday evening.

Also, several people were feared trapped in the building identified as ‘Ashirwad Towers’ while attempts were being made to douse the fire amid a frantic rescue effort.

According to reports, as many as 18 people were rescued and rushed to the nearest Patliputra Nursing Home by the authorities where they are undergoing treatment.

Jharkhand CM Hemant Soren expressed condolences over the death of the people in Dhanbad’s Ashirwad Tower Apartment.
